Well, that was a surprise.

The track seemed extremely rain-affected - 1:44 for the mile and 2:37 for the Arc were slow times, and a lot of horses really looked like they were struggling in it. That was the slowest Arc since 1999, and it was more than 13 seconds slower than Danedream ran last year.

But that was an incredible late surge by Solemia after she looked beaten.
